WASHINGTON — The Kremlin tried Monday to defuse tensions caused by remarks from one of Russia’s top officials that led President Trump to shift two nuclear submarines closer to Moscow. “As you know, Russia holds a responsible position. President Putin’s stance is well known,” Kremlin spokesperson Dmitry Peskov told reporters, according to the official TASS…
Russia backs off Medvedev rhetoric after Trump says he ordered nuke subs closer to Moscow: ‘There can be no winner in a nuclear war’
